Ajman, the smallest emirate of seven emirates, has been developing rapidly over the last several years to attract investors, residents, and tourists. Although spanning only 259 square kilometers, the emirate is developing its real estate and improving the quality of its housing. To attract investment, it also started to offer freehold properties in 2004 so that foreign investment could come in. Now, properties for sale in Ajman all form at a relatively lower price than in Dubai, Abu Dhabi, and even Sharjah. Because of a recent increase in the expat population, especially an influx from southeast Asia, residential properties in Ajman have seen a surge in demand. This makes buying a property in Ajman an attractive option for investors to buy and rent it out, even if one does not want to settle. Also, buying a property in Ajman worth more than 500,000 AED makes the investor eligible to apply for a residence visa in UAE.
